The phrase "a dramatic decline in" is correct and usable in written English.
It can be used to describe a significant reduction or drop in a particular area, such as statistics, performance, or quality.
Example: "The report highlighted a dramatic decline in sales over the last quarter."
Alternatives: "a significant drop in" or "a sharp decrease in".
